Output 89f95d9c42a93c29000903380887e084951162a28594ee57f3f419be41c13e97:0

value
37758
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d96f3d3080e12f8044b1f1ccfd3fd1730b0ae20b57c090c31f916ba1aae1d4a6
address
bc1pm9hn6vyquyhcq39378x06073wv9s4cst2lqfpsclj946r2hp6jnqdzzujt
transaction
89f95d9c42a93c29000903380887e084951162a28594ee57f3f419be41c13e97
spent
true